At Explore Engineering Innovation, students gain confidence as they attend college-level lectures, solve problems, test theories, and ultimately learn to think like an engineer. They explore multiple engineering fields, including civil, chemical, mechanical, electrical, computer, and materials science. Available as a hybrid, residential, commuter, or online summer pre-college program. Students can earn three college credits.
During Biomedical Engineering Innovation, students are challenged to dive into modeling biological systems and designing experiments to test them in this asynchronous course designed by the faculty of the nation’s number one biomedical engineering program. Available as an online pre-college program year-round. Students can earn three college credits.
At Sustainable Energy Engineering, students step into the world of energy innovation—exploring solar, wind, smart grids, and advanced storage technologies. Students build hands-on skills to design their own sustainable solutions while discovering the real impact of energy choices on society and the environment. They will discover the impact of social and political factors on sustainable energy today and beyond. Available as a residential, commuter, or online summer pre-college program. Students can earn three college credits.
With Intro to Python, students learn to code with one of the most popular programming languages in the world—Python! In just six weeks, they can go from no experience to completing creative, real-world projects while building their own coding environment. Students can earn one college credit.
